Background and trust at No Limit Coins
No Limit Coins is one of those newer sweepstakes-style casinos that’s been popping up across the U.S. in recent years. Instead of functioning like a standard online casino, it runs on a dual currency model - Gold Coins for fun play and Super Coins (or Sweeps Coins) that can be redeemed for real prizes. That setup keeps it legal in most states without needing gambling licenses. I’ve found that once you get how the sweeps system works, it feels a lot like any casual casino - just with more hoops around prize withdrawals.
How the sweepstakes model works
If you’ve ever wondered is No Limit Coins legit?, the short answer is that it operates under the same sweepstakes gaming model as other trusted brands like Funrize or Fortune Wheelz. You can technically play for free using bonus Gold Coins, or you can buy Gold Coin packages that come bundled with free Super Coins you can later redeem for cash prizes. That keeps it compliant with U.S. sweepstakes laws rather than gambling laws. Most players appreciate that distinction once they understand it, but it’s worth checking out how to choose a legit sweepstakes casino in 2025 if you’re new to this space. The general idea: skill isn’t required, but prizes are awarded through chance and entry eligibility, not direct wagering.
History and ownership
No Limit Coins launched in 2023 and is operated by A1 Development LLC - the same Wyoming-based company that runs several other sweepstakes casinos. The brand started as a free-to-play alternative built “for players first,” and over time has rolled out its mobile apps, fast KYC systems, and new tournaments. From my perspective, it feels like a seasoned team managing multiple casino projects under one umbrella, which helps with reliability when you question is No Limit Coins trustworthy? The lack of a formal gambling license means A1 sets most of its own compliance standards, but the company does run KYC (Know Your Customer) checks, OFAC screenings, and uses SSL encryption for user data.
Legality and supported states
Like other social sweepstakes casinos, No Limit Coins is legal in most of the U.S., excluding states that prohibit sweepstakes-style gaming - such as Washington, Idaho, Wyoming, Michigan, Nevada, New Jersey, New York, and a handful of others. In late 2025, the brand even pulled out of Tennessee to stay compliant after local crackdowns. The website clearly lists where play isn’t allowed, so players don’t accidentally spend time signing up from blocked states. Age-wise, it’s currently 18+, though it briefly bumped to 21 earlier in the year before reverting. There’s no licensed gambling authority behind it, but compliance with sweepstakes law generally keeps it within federal guidelines for prize-based entertainment.

Payment methods and redemptions at No Limit Coins
Buying coins and redeeming winnings at No Limit Coins is pretty simple once you’ve done it once or twice. The platform is designed to feel like a normal online checkout, but it’s actually part of the legal sweepstakes model where you don’t technically “deposit” money - you buy Gold Coins, and get free Super Coins to play for cash prizes.
How to get more sweepstakes coins

You can pick from several Gold Coin packages, starting around $4.99 for 50,000 GC and going up to $149.99 for 1,500K GC. Every package also includes a bonus amount of Super Coins (SC) for sweepstakes gameplay. I liked that No Limit Coins clearly shows the best deals with extra percentages, like 10% more coins or bonus “freeplays.”
Once you’ve collected enough Super Coins from purchases or gameplay, you can redeem them for real money, following the site’s sweepstakes redemption model explained in detail here. These payment options at No Limit Coins make buying and using virtual currency feel just as streamlined as a regular online purchase.
Accepted payment methods
When checking out, you can pay using PayPal or a credit/debit card - Visa and Mastercard both work smoothly. I’ve personally used PayPal for smaller buys since it autofills details and feels secure. For cards, you just need to enter your billing info once; the site uses PCI and "Verified by Visa" protections, which adds a bit of peace of mind. Other players have mentioned that PayPal sometimes processes a bit faster for refunds or bonus purchases.
Processing is quick - most purchases show up instantly once confirmed. The payment options at No Limit Coins are pretty minimal but well-implemented.
How to redeem winnings
Getting your cash out is when the sweepstakes element really comes in. Your Super Coins can be redeemed for real cash through PayPal or directly to your bank using ACH or Trustly. The No Limit Coins Casino cash out time depends on the method you choose. PayPal is usually the quickest - mine arrived within about 24 hours - while a bank transfer can take two to five business days.
You’ll need to verify your identity before your first withdrawal. Most players say this step is fast (I got verified the same day). Once that’s out of the way, future redemptions are a breeze. There aren’t fees for redemptions, which is nice considering some competitors still cut a percentage.
Processing times, fees and limitations
Redemptions have a clearly defined minimum of 100 Super Coins, or $100, for your first cash-out. While that’s standard for sweepstakes casinos, it’s worth noting if you usually cash out smaller wins. There’s no maximum payout listed, but larger wins might undergo additional verification.
From what I’ve seen, No Limit Coins doesn’t charge fees on any transaction - deposits or redemptions - and players online confirm the same. The No Limit Coins Casino cash out time for PayPal is usually same day, and that reliability is what gets it positive feedback on Trustpilot.
